IP查询
查询
你查询的IP:[114.80.20.171] 地理位置:中国–上海–上海电信/IDC机房
最新查询
60.235.101.123
119.128.171.75
119.10.187.4
118.244.147.231
116.128.8.197
118.244.70.178
123.8.17.111
211.96.9.132
117.106.64.10
114.80.20.171
117.121.192.161
202.38.192.148
221.122.185.146
116.248.179.77
59.108.246.153
58.99.128.205
116.204.144.56
118.132.147.170
123.100.108.10
122.102.136.26
61.4.176.208
119.57.3.206
118.230.101.174
210.72.87.221
202.122.64.114
192.188.170.13
125.254.128.124
203.148.244.85
124.42.223.210
122.198.190.149
123.108.208.66